The next mixtape comes from Italian artist Anor Londo (aka Marco Fasoli). Dedicated to drumming for a long time, the artist has more recently moved into more introspective electronic territories. With an artistic name that recalls a fictional city in a series of action role-playing games, Anor Londo is deeply fascinated by alchemical esotericism, philosophical hermeticism, cosmic horror and cyber-decadence. His speculation in the audio-visual field is bound up with the search for timeless perfection, an opportunity to understand the true nature of the cosmos a contemplation of the transcendent, which constitutes a form of esoteric ritual. Transmutations are one of the founding elements of his creative method. He reinterprets in a technological key the broader meaning of alchemical philosophy, which - as the eldest form of chemistry - is committed to the fascinating task of shaping and moulding matter. Anor Londo wants to understand the very nature of the fabric of the universe. Last April Anor London published Chaos & Materia EP, an extremely elegant and soulful ambient expression of abstract and melodic musical forms. The productions, teh artist says, stems from an analogy between hermetic philosophy and Anor Londo's mindset. Chaos' is perceived as the aggregator of all opposites, whilst 'matter' means understanding the foundations of reality. The mix he’s prepared for us, Solar Plexus, refers to a complex structure of nerves of the sympathetic nervous system. It’s an energy centre necessary for balance and well-being in the body. These networks are like an electrical junction box, distributing wires to different areas of the house, Anor Londo shares. The mix developed is a direct emanation of this concept of interconnection. Different feelings and sensibilities communicate in a dance of gazes, seemingly distant but intersecting at an epicentre that is my own vision. Sometimes they smash into each other, creating a sense of loss, but in the end, it all returns to a global balance like in an infinite loop. Seeing is believing. Tracklist: 01. UVB76 - Onna 02.
